The opening day of the three-day programme, which will feature an eclectic combination of Carnatic music besides Hindustani classical, will be held at Victoria Memorial where violin legend L Subramaniam will be honoured, the ITC Sangeet Research Academy Executive Director Ravi Srinivasan said here today.
ITC SRA Gurus Pandit Ajoy Chakrabarty, Pandit Uday Bhawalkar, Vidushi Subhra Guha besides Pandit Arun Bhaduri, Ustad Mashkoor Ali Khan & Pandit Partha Chatterjee and Victoria Memorial secretary and Curator Dr Jayanta Sengupta were also present with Srinivasan at the media conference.
The next two days of the Sammelan will be held at the ITC SRA lawn with performances from Vidushi Subhra Guha, Pandit Pushparaj Koshti and from rising stars of Hindustani Classical music like Shashank Maktedar, Arshad Ali Khan, Deborshee Bhattacharjee, Saket Sahu, Debasmita Bhattacharya.
